Ending of the MEPA main course

Budapest, 28th – 29th May 2009 – During the ending of the three-month main course MEPA 2009 (Central European Police College, the international project of eight European countries), which was devoted to organized crime, was held the meeting of the Board MEPA. The defense of the case study on the topic of child pornography was a part of the solemn closing. The Czech Republic was represented by the director of Education and Administration of the Police Education Helena Tomková, who is a member of the top authorities of MEPA – the Board and the Trustees, and the Head of the International Police Training Department Karin Jancyková. The Observer from the Czech Republic also was Executive Director of the section of Social and Health Security and Professional Training Miroslav Kroc.
